Revenue Collection and National Budget Consumption at the Government Level

From 17 to 30 Assad of the 1399 fiscal year, 5 billion and 544 million Afghanis has been collected in national revenues. Of this amount, 401 million Afghanis came from Mostofeyats’ revenues, 694 million Afghanis from tax revenues, 1 billion and 334 million Afghanis from non-tax revenues, and 3 billion and 116 million Afghanis from customs.

In total, 103 billion and 729 million Afghanis have been collected from national revenues this fiscal year so far.

Meanwhile, as of Sunbula 1, 63 billion Afghanis, 38% of development budget, and 162.6 billion Afghanis, 53% of the normal budget, has been spent; in other words, this is a total of 225.6 billion Afghanis, or 48% of the total national budget.
